Christmas Requiem is a sweet and tender tale full of Christmas joy.

Mary Simmons is nearly at the end of her rope. With two children and the proceeds of two meager jobs the only means to support them, the outlook for Christmas is both bleak and lean. It has been a long-time since her ex-husband has bothered to help support his abandoned family and it shows. There may not be even enough money to get the children's small gifts out of layaway.

David Johnson on the other hand has it all. That is, if you consider material possessions and no family everything. The only thing he has to sustain him for the holiday season is to work. There nearly is not enough time to stop and even have his children's presents wrapped in time to mail them across the country so the children can open them without his being present to enjoy it.

One of Mary's part-time jobs is wrapping gifts at the mall and a chance meeting between the two begins to stir a series of events that may give both an opportunity for a Christmas to remember and possibly to enjoy forever more.

This short story is recommended reading for anybody who wishes to feel the heart warming hope that the holiday season can bring.
